CUMBERLAND, MD – On Tuesday, October 17, 2023, the Cumberland City Police executed a warrant service in the 1000 block of Industrial Blvd. Officers found Nalesia McCauley, 22, of Cumberland, MD, seated in a parked vehicle. According to the Cumberland Police Department, “Officers then made contact with McCauley and had her exit the vehicle. Officers then advised McCauley she was under arrest and attempted to place her in handcuffs.”
However, the arrest didn’t go as smoothly as planned.
McCauley reportedly pulled away from the officers and attempted to flee on foot. Officers pursued her and apprehended her a short time later. McCauley was also served with two active arrest warrants issued by the Allegany County District Court.
The first warrant dates back to an incident on May 28, 2023, where McCauley is accused of providing false statements and identification during an active police investigation. The second warrant stems from an alleged assault on a female subject on June 16, 2023, in the area of E. First St. McCauley faces multiple charges including “Resist Arrest, Fail to Obey, Disorderly Conduct,” along with charges of “False Statement to Peace Officer x5, Fraud-Per. Ident. Avoid Prosecution x2,” and “Assault 2nd Degree, Affray, Disorderly Conduct” related to the two outstanding warrants.
After her arrest, McCauley was taken before a District Court Commissioner for an initial appearance and was remanded to the Allegany County Detention Center. She is currently being held on a total bond of $3000.
